Position Summary:
The Clinical Manager for our Interventional Radiology partnership is responsible for the operational, clinical and clerical performance of the Interventional Radiology team. This individual will lead a multidisciplinary team to deliver safe, efficient, and high-quality patient care while acting as a liaison between physicians, nursing staff, schedulers, and patients. The manager plays a critical role in enhancing patient experience and optimizing workflows to ensure smooth daily operations within the IR team. The ideal candidate is detail-oriented, organized, and comfortable working in a fast-paced healthcare environment.
Key Responsibilities:
- Oversee day-to-day operations of interventional radiology services, including clerical, procedural suites and pre/post-care areas
- Oversee scheduling of outpatient IR procedures & staff scheduling
- Maintain accurate and up-to-date records in the EMR and scheduling software
- Oversee the processing of referrals and ensure all required documentation (labs, imaging, insurance authorization) is collected before the procedure
- Monitor patient scheduling, case flow, and daily IR caseload to ensure operational efficiency
- Collaborate with technologists, nurses, and physicians to optimize room utilization and staffing needs
- Ensure compliance with clinical protocols, infection control, and patient safety standards
- Oversee incoming phone calls related to appointments, referrals, and general inquiries
- Foster a culture of collaboration, professionalism, and continuous improvement
Patient Care & Experience
- Ensure seamless coordination of care across all phases of IR procedures
- Address patient concerns and implement initiatives to improve satisfaction scores
- Monitor patient flow and reduce delays or procedural cancellations
- Act as a liaison between referring providers, radiologists, patients, and families
- Help to resolve patient concerns, delays, or scheduling conflicts in a professional and compassionate manner
Budget & Resource Management
- Oversee inventory, supply ordering, and maintenance of IR equipment (through an online portal & paper)
- Collaborate with vendors and biomedical teams to ensure equipment uptime
Compliance & Quality Assurance
- Maintain compliance with all applicable federal, state, and accrediting body regulations (e.g., TJC, CMS)
- Lead quality improvement initiatives and ensure adherence to infection control standards
- Participate in safety drills, audits, and incident reporting processes
